Comparing minerals per 14 ounces for Raw Firm Tofu Prepared with Calcium Sulfate vs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t:
- 14 ounces of Raw Firm Tofu Prepared with Calcium Sulfate have 45.5 times more Calcium and 5.3 times more Iron than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t.
- While 14 oz of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t contain 1.9 times more Potassium and 21.3 times more Sodium than Raw Firm Tofu Prepared with Calcium Sulfate.
- 14 ounces of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t lack sufficient amounts of Calcium
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 14 ounces:
- 14 ounces of Raw Firm Tofu Prepared with Calcium Sulfate have 4.8 times more Fat, 7.6 times more Saturated Fat and 7.8 times more Protein than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t.
- While 14 oz of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t contain 9.4 times more Carbohydrate than Raw Firm Tofu Prepared with Calcium Sulfate.
- Both Raw Firm Tofu Prepared with Calcium Sulfate and Frozen Roasted Potatoes with Salt offer comparable quantities of Energy and Fiber per 14 ounces.
